SPOILER WARNING: This article contains major spoilers for "Suspicious Minds," the mid-season premiere of Supergirl Season 4.


Kara's relationship with her sister Alex Danvers just got completely upended. In "Suspicious Minds," the mid-season premiere of Supergirl Season 4, Colonel Lauren Haley continued her mission to discover the Girl of Steel's true identity. To prevent this from happening, Alex asked J'onn to wipe her memory so that she forgot Kara is Supergirl.

Even as she dealt with invisible aliens hellbent on revenge, Haley interrogated every member of the DEO in order to learn Supergirl's true identity. Eventually, she broke through when an agent who had promised to keep the secret slipped up. Fortunately, Haley wasn't able to act on that information right away; she was immediately dragged into a fight when the invisible aliens infiltrated the DEO.

During the battle, Haley had a close call with one of the aliens. Supergirl showed up just in time to save Haley, but that didn't soften Haley's demeanor. The colonel immediately blackmailed Kara, demanding that she reenlist with the DEO and follow orders directly or have her secret identity exposed. Alex couldn't stand for that; she immediately decked Haley across the face, knocking her out, and locked her in a cell. Kara and Alex quickly called J'onn in to erase Haley's memory.

Though Haley forgot Kara's identity, she didn't forget her mission. Once the invisible aliens were dealt with, she called in her big gun: an alien with the ability to force the truth out of its victims. In an effort to protect Supergirl, several agents pledged to have their minds wiped by J'onn. At that, Alex revealed that she too would have her mind erased, as Brainiac-5 predicted a 100% chance of Haley finding out if Alex's memory remained intact.

At the very end of the episode, Alex carried through with her promise, but not without plenty of tears. Though Alex will remember her sister, she won't remember that Kara is Supergirl. This will protect Supergirl from Haley, but it may have some unintended consequences. After all, the preview for next week's episode shows that Kara was important to Alex's formative years; by removing Kara's influence, they may have unintentionally changed Alex's personality or priorities. Seeing as Haley is willing to cross lines when it comes to aliens, as evidenced by her willingness to torture aliens, a change in Alex's prerogative could spell disaster for Supergirl and their friends.
